Morzine is the home of good food and drink, a key element to an unforgettable holiday. With our mini guide, you will never find yourself wandering the streets wasting time searching for somewhere to eat. We’ve put together a handful of restaurants perfect for any occasion – date night, quick lunch or a casual après ski bite. L’Etale Beware of the huge puddings at L’Etale! You’ll definitely want to leave room for one. This popular restaurant at the base of Pleney is run by Vincent and his friendly team. It’s a perfect spot for lunch or dinner but make a reservation because it gets busy. The varied menu offers salad, pizza or côte de boeuf. The fantastic food and lively atmosphere is what gives this restaurant its great reputation. Le Clin d’Oeil Another restaurant with helpful and friendly staff, Le Clin d’Oeil is located near the Mairie. The popular three-course menu and varied choices make for a special night out with your partner. And to top it off, they have a wonderful wine selection to give your evening that extra romantic touch. La Grange This traditional alpine restaurant in the centre of Morzine is perfect for a Savoyard speciality. With its rustic interior and log fireplace, this is the perfect place to spend an evening tasting authentic dishes! There are also fish and salad options if you need a break from the heavy cheese meals. Mammas Mamma’s is perfect for a quick lunch. This tasty restaurant offers takeaway noodles, pizzas, chips, burgers and wraps. You can grab and go with your food if you want to get back to the slopes! The Bec Jaune This microbrewery-style bar has different ales and beer every week – a surprise selection awaits you! This stress-free and affordable bar is perfect for après drinks. If you find yourself hungry, there is a great choice of food. Spicy rice bowls, noodle dishes or a casual burger are just a few of the options here. The Coup de Coeur Known for its wines, this is a lovely spot to spend the final hours of an exhilarating day. Wind down with a large glass of wine and some light nibbles from across the region. The heated terrace overlooks Pleney and Pointe de Nyon, a perfect place to watch the sunset over the mountain. La Rotonde On your last night, treat yourself to a date night at this upmarket restaurant, overcast by a blanket of stars when the sun sets. This restaurant has a popular pizza menu, a range of fish dishes and a fantastic choice of starters and desserts. At the top of the tourist office square, this lovely spot is the perfect way to end your trip. How to Get There I’m sure you’re hungry now, so why not book your flights?
